  4. I highly recommend Fjord Cruise to Mostraumen in Bergen. The ship was very comfortable and had both inside and outside seating. We got so close to one waterfall that those at the front of the ship got wet from the spray. Tickets can be purchased at the dock and are also offered by Cruise Complete Shore Excursions Group. I did not do a price comparison, sorry.
  5. We never waited more than about 15 minutes to be seated. You can order from any of the MDR menus, including the one for children. The 4 ounce filet mignon was delicious and a perfect size. Consider skipping desert in the dining room and take advantage of the variety at the buffet. Great bread pudding!
